图形学课程设计.pptVIP

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

第1页,共20页,星期日,2025年,2月5日二、课程设计题目1、基于四叉树算法绘制颜色填充等值线图2、三维光照曲面地形图的绘制3、直线、多边形剪裁图形软件设计4、三维真实感图形设计与绘制三、选题概要说明1、基于四叉树算法绘制颜色填充等值线图概要说明(1)等值线的基本概念等值线是一组值相等的序列连线组成的图形。等值线图在实际中应用广泛,如等高线图、等气压图等等。等值线的表达形式有两类:一类是画线等值线图;另一类是颜色填充等值线图(如图所示)。第2页,共20页,星期日,2025年,2月5日第3页,共20页,星期日,2025年,2月5日(2)等值线图的绘制方法依据数据分部不同,等值线图的绘制有两类方法:1)三角网法:三角网法是针对数据分布不规则环境下的一种绘制方法,如下图所示。其中:圆点表示数据值的分布第4页,共20页,星期日,2025年,2月5日2)矩形网格法矩形网法是一种针对数据分布规则的等直线图绘制方法。它是设平面区域按一定大小的网格距划分的矩形网格,如下图所示,显然,数据的组织形式是一个二维数组,每一个数组元素数值Z。45708510011013035507590105125405565851001155060759510512060657898110125707585100120135上述方法是线形绘制方法,这种方法的缺点是不直观。因此目前广泛采用的方法是将其两等值线间作颜色填充处理。下面我们讨论该方法的颜色填充方法第5页,共20页,星期日,2025年,2月5日(3)基于四叉树的颜色填充等值线图绘制方法算法基本思想:当网格四个节点的颜色值相等时,则用该颜色值填充该矩形,否则将矩形网格等分四个小网格,并用插值方法计算每个小网格的颜色值,递归使用网格四个节点的颜色值是否相等,由此依次建立一棵四叉树如图所示。下面我们取矩形网中的一个网格介绍该算法的处理步骤:1)求网格数组中最小值(Zmin)和最大值(Zmax)。例如:Zmin=0Zmax=150;设定等值线图填充颜色数Count,并计算等值颜色域的间距D。例如:Count=3;D=(Zmax-Zmin)/Count;3)在网格中取一矩形网格,并分别计算矩形节点的颜色索引值IC=[(z-Zmin)/D],例如:457035500100IC=[(z-Zmin)/50]4570355057.54042.56050第6页,共20页,星期日,2025年,2月5日4570355057.54042.56050求IC010010010010010010显然,上述细分过程是一个递归过程,且细分至四个顶点的颜色值全部相等或小于等于一个像素为止。第7页,共20页,星期日,2025年,2月5日四连通域第8页,共20页,星期日,2025年,2月5日(5)绘制颜色填充的等值线图的算法步骤是:1)读入网格数据值,并求全区网格的最大值Zmax和最小值Zmin。给定等值线的级数N,求得等值线的间距dc=(Zmax-Zmin)/N。建立填充颜色表color[]。循环递归调用四叉树算法填充网格矩形颜色值。5)等值线检测6)绘制平面坐标系7)绘制色码标识第9页,共20页,星期日,2025年,2月5日22921919921623525526628527224124628128427526127322121419521623425827328928124925927828727227527721320319620622123225929329427725828528728328828620419520020120921823125928830628629130131131929819620720121123923424125929431531732132532232534120821820421423526023926829829133131328128028028021623121819622025527125326430332231227624323823923624221819820021522423826129432431228025522020025524121921120

文档评论(0)

xiaozhuo2022 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档